Building an Efficient Account Batch Control System
Understanding the Basics of Batch Processing
When it comes to managing a large number of accounts, the concept of batch processing can be a lifesaver. In essence, batch processing is about performing series of similar operations at once, rather than one at a time. This method not only saves time but also reduces the chances of errors. In today's fast-paced world, this is crucial for maintaining an efficient workflow.
Why Choose Batch Processing for Account Management?
Imagine having to manage hundreds, if not thousands, of accounts. The thought alone can be daunting. But with a batch control system, you can streamline the process. Whether it's updating user information, changing account statuses, or even migrating from one system to another, batch processing makes it manageable.
Key Features of an Effective Batch Control System
For a batch control system to be truly effective, it needs to have certain key features:
- Automation: Automating repetitive tasks ensures that errors are minimized and that the workload is managed efficiently.
- Scalability: The ability to handle a growing number of accounts without compromising performance is essential.
- Flexibility: Being able to adapt to different types of tasks and data formats is a plus.
- Security: Ensuring that all data is protected and that transactions are secure is a must.
Implementing a Batch Control System
Implementing a batch control system involves several steps:
- Analysis: Understanding your current needs and identifying areas for improvement.
- Design: Planning the architecture and functionalities of the system.
- Development: Building the system according to the design.
- Testing: Ensuring the system works as expected before going live.
- Maintenance: Regular updates and support to keep the system running smoothly.
Challenges and Solutions
While the benefits of a batch control system are clear, there are also challenges to consider:
- Data Complexity: Dealing with large and complex datasets can be tricky. Utilizing robust data management tools can help.
- Integration: Ensuring seamless integration with existing systems requires careful planning and testing.
- Training: Educating the staff on how to use the system effectively might be necessary.
Real-Life Applications
Batch processing systems are used in various sectors:
- Financial Services: For managing transactions, account updates, and customer data.
- Healthcare: For handling patient records, billing, and insurance claims.
- Education: For managing student information, grades, and administrative tasks.
- Manufacturing: For inventory management, order processing, and supply chain logistics.
Future Trends
As technology evolves, so do the ways in which we manage data. Cloud computing and machine learning are expected to play a bigger role in making batch processing systems even more efficient and intelligent.
Conclusion
A well-designed batch control system is a powerful tool for any organization looking to manage a large number of accounts efficiently. By understanding the key features, challenges, and real-life applications, you can make an informed decision about whether this solution is right for you.
<< previous article
Utilizing Grey Industry Tools for Swift Customer Acquisition
next article >>
Building a Private Domain Pool: Strategies for Long-Term Success